Understanding the Music Genome Project Influence
At the heart of the personalized experience lies an influence stemming from the Music Genome Project, a pioneering effort to catalog and analyze the musical characteristics of songs. The goal wasn’t just to categorize music by genre, but to dissect each track into its constituent elements – instrumentation, lyrical content, vocal style, harmonic complexity, and more. This meticulous analysis allows the platform to identify songs that share similar musical DNA, even if they come from different genres or eras. This approach goes beyond simple collaborative filtering, which simply recommends music based on what users with similar tastes enjoy. Instead, it focuses on the intrinsic qualities of the music itself, leading to more surprising and rewarding discoveries.
The Power of Musical Attributes
The application of musical attributes isn't just a theoretical exercise. It translates directly into a richer and more diverse listening experience. For example, if you consistently enjoy songs with a prominent acoustic guitar and melancholic lyrics, the system will be more likely to suggest other tracks that share those qualities, even if you’ve never heard of the artist before. This approach effectively expands your musical horizons while staying within the bounds of your established preferences. Furthermore, the platform can intelligently balance familiarity and novelty, introducing new artists and genres without overwhelming you with unfamiliar sounds. This careful curation is key to maintaining an engaging and enjoyable listening experience over the long term.
| Musical Attribute | Description | Impact on Recommendations |
|---|---|---|
| Instrumentation | The types of instruments used in a song (e.g., acoustic guitar, electric guitar, drums, synthesizers). | Songs with similar instrumentation are prioritized. |
| Lyrical Content | The themes and subject matter of the lyrics (e.g., love, loss, social commentary). | Songs with similar lyrical themes are suggested. |
| Vocal Style | The singer's delivery, including tone, range, and use of vocal effects. | Tracks with comparable vocal styles are more likely to be recommended. |
| Harmonic Complexity | The sophistication of the song's chord progressions and harmonies. | Influences the overall 'feel' of the recommended music. |

The Role of Seed Songs
While the “thumbs up”/“thumbs down” system is the primary engine driving personalization, "seed songs" also play a crucial role. These are initial tracks or artists you explicitly select as a starting point for your station. The platform then uses its analytical capabilities to identify songs with similar musical characteristics, gradually expanding your station’s repertoire. The more diverse your seed songs, the more varied and interesting your station will become. Experimenting with different seeds is a great way to explore new genres and artists while still maintaining a level of control over the overall listening experience.
